#b7d9fd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b7d9fd is composed of 71.8% red, 85.1%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.7% cyan, 14.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 210.9 degrees, a saturation of 94.6% and a lightness of 85.5%. #b7d9fd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6fb3fb.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

#b7d9fd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b7d9fd has RGB values of R:183, G:217, B:253 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0.14, Y:0,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 12048893.

Shades and Tints of #b7d9fd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000204 is the darkest color, while #f0f7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#b7d9fd
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d9dadb is the less saturated color, while #b7d9fd is the most saturated one.
